Washington Square, Pasadena, CA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Washington Square?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Washington Square Studio Apartments | $2,587 | $1,300 | $10,000+ |
| Washington Square 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,941 | $1,795 | $5,165 |
| Washington Square 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,058 | $2,250 | $7,590 |
| Washington Square 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,633 | $2,995 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Washington Square Apartments
What is a cheap apartment in Washington Square?
A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Washington Square is under $1,850.
What is the price of a cheap apartment in Washington Square?
The cheapest apartment in Washington Square is 753 Worcester Ave which is listed at $1,695, while the average apartment in Washington Square costs $3,199.
What types of apartments are the cheapest in Washington Square?
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 4 regular apartments in Washington Square that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
